New Delhi, July 14 -- : More than 6,50,000 Indians stranded abroad due to coronavirus pandemic have been evacuated, said Civil Aviation Minister Hardeep Singh Puri on Monday.

Taking to Twitter, Puri assured that the government is making all efforts to facilitate the evacuation of citizens who are stranded abroad and those who want to fly out.

He said that over 80,000 people have also flown out since the outbreak of the pandemic.

"Govt is making all efforts to facilitate the evacuation of our citizens who are stranded abroad & those who want to fly out. We have already brought back more than 650K citizens through various means & have flown out more than 80K. VBM plays a key role in this endeavour," Puri tweeted.
